Engine Oil

Inspection

1. Check engine oil level with the engine off and the car

parked on level ground.

2. Make certain that the oil level indicated on the dip-

stick is between the upper and lower marks.

3. If the level has dropped close to the lower mark, add

oil until it reaches the upper mark.

CAUTION: Insert the dipstick carefully to avoid

Oil Filter

Replacement

Be careful when loosening the oil filter

while the engine is hot. Burns can result because the oil

temperature is very high.

1. Remove the oil filter with the special oil filter wrench.

2. Inspect the threads and rubber seal on the new fil-

ter. Wipe off the seat on the engine block, then

apply a light coat of oil to the filter rubber seal.

NOTE: Use only filters with a built-in bypass system.ProCarManuals.com

Oil Pressur e
Testing
If th e oi l pressur e warnin g ligh t stay s o n wit h th e engin e
running , chec k th e engine oil level . I f th e oi l leve l i s cor -
rect :
1 . Connec t a tachometer .
2 . Remov e th e engin e oi l pressur e switch , an d instal l a n
oi l pressur e gauge .
3 . Star t th e engine . Shu t i t of f immediatel y i f th e gaug e
register s n o oi l pressure . Repai r th e proble m befor e
continuing .
4. Allo w th e engin e to reac h operatin g temperatur e (fa n
come s o n a t leas t twice) . Th e pressur e shoul d be :
Engin e Oi l Temperature : 176° F (80°C )
Engin e Oi l Pressure :
A t Idle : 6 9 kP a (0. 7 kgf/cm
2,1 0 psi )
minimu m
A t 3,00 0 rpm : 34 0 kP a (3. 5 kgf/cm
2, 5 0 psi )
minimu m
• I f oi l pressur e i s withi n specifications , replac e th e
oi l pressur e switc h an d recheck .
• I f oi l pressur e is NO T withi n specifications , inspec t
th e oi l pum p (se e pag e 8-14 ).
